Major Donald Trump sports ally divides opinion with his take on bombing of Iranian nuclear sites

Supporter of President Donald Trump and Auburn basketball coach Bruce Pearl has sparked controversy on social media due to his approval of the president’s decision to attack Iranian nuclear facilities.

President Trump disclosed that the United States military had carried out a successful strike on three Iranian nuclear sites, which included the Fordo uranium enrichment plant, on Saturday evening.

During a televised national address, Trump declared that the main nuclear installations, such as Natanz and Esfahan, belonging to what he referred to as ‘the bully of the Middle East,’ were completely destroyed in the attack.

The decision to join Israel on a mission to wipe out the Islamic republic’s nuclear program comes nine days after Israel first attacked.

And Pearl, a passionate Trump supporter, took to social media to heap praise on the president and America’s military personnel.

He wrote: ‘Thank you Mr president for your strength and vision, keeping us safe. Proud of our troops!

‘You did what no one has had the courage to do for far too long. You were patient and clear. Pray for Peace through prosperity in the Middle East, expand now on the AA. You prevented a War’.

But fans quickly flooded his replies with divided opinions.

One of those in agreement with Pearl replied to his post: ‘Love me some Coach Bruce Pearl! Always appreciate courage to call it like it is.’

A second posted: ‘Thank you coach Pearl for always standing tall for America because it takes a strong man to have the guts to stand up for your beliefs’.

A third said they ‘could not have said it any better’.

But not all of the replies were positive. One user who disagreed with his position told Pearl to ‘stick to basketball’.

Another critic commented: ‘Bruce – you may want to stick to hoops. Not sure how this prevents war? More than likely the exact opposite.’

A third called Pearl ‘outta your mind’ while a fourth asked: ‘HOW IS THIS PREVENTING WAR?’

The fresh US military entanglement in the Middle East comes despite Trump’s promises to avoid another of his country’s ‘forever wars’ in the region. Iran had vowed to retaliate against US forces in the region if Washington got involved.

Shortly after 10pm, Trump addressed the nation in the White House’s Cross Hall, flanked by Vice President J.D. Vance, Secretary of State Marco Rubio and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th.

‘Tonight I can report to the world that the strikes were a spectacular military success,’ Trump said. ‘Iran’s key nuclear enrichment facilities have been completely and totally obliterated.’

‘Iran, the bully of the Middle East, must now make peace. If they do not, future attacks will be far greater and a lot easier,’ Trump warned.

Trump said B-2 stealth bombers delivered six massive 30,000-pound ‘bunker buster’ bombs

The president revealed to Fox News’ Sean Hannity that the U.S. military used six massive 30,000-pound ‘bunker buster’ bombs on Iran’s Fordow nuclear site.

The other two nuclear sites were targeted with 30 Tomahawk missiles launched from submarines 400 miles away.

Additionally, The New York Times reported that the B-2 stealth bombers used in the attack flew non-stop for about 37 hours from their base in Missouri and were refueled several times in the air.

Trump thanked and congratulated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u, who the president spoke to by phone after the U.S.’s bombing campaign, the Daily Mail confirmed.

‘We worked as a team like perhaps no team has ever worked before,’ Trump boasted. ‘And we’ve gone a long way to erasing this horrible threat to Israel.’

The president then thanked the U.S.’s top military officials – saying that he hoped he would not have to order a strike on Iran again.

‘This cannot continue. There will either be peace or there will be tragedy for Iran far greater than we have witnessed over the last eight days,’ he warned.
